What would happen if a book could speak — and you could speak back? The Attentionist podcast brings the words of the book The Attentionist to life — one passage, one conversation, one moment of awareness at a time. In each episode, host Mitra Manesh and her co-host Carlota Santamaria read and explore a section of the book as it relates to the texture of everyday life — the choices we make, the patterns we repeat, the moments where attention either slips away or comes home. Sometimes a reader joins the conversation as a guest — invited or self-selected — bringing their own experience of the words into the room. The result is not a book review. It is a living dialogue between a teaching and the people it is teaching. The Attentionist asks one question: what is your attention creating — and is that the life you meant to live? This podcast is where that question breathes and unfolds.
